  • A Contact-less Temperature Sensor using Eddy Current in a Metallic Thin Film

A novel temperature sensor with a very high sensitivity has been developed. The sensor consists of a thin metallic film and a set of coils. The coils are used to induce and detect eddy current in the thin film. Eddy current in the thin film, which is attached on an object or directed toward a radiative heat source, is used as an indicative of temperatures of the object. A very high sensitivity has been achieved because of (1) a good heat isolation due to no electrical wiring to the thin film and (2) very small heat capacity of the thin film. Temperatures of objects in a non-metallic container can also be measured by a separating configuration; the sensing thin film is attached inside the container and the other components are attached outside. The no-feed-through configuration inherently prevents the sensor from leakage and malfunctioning due to exposure of sensitive elements in tough environments.
